Enhance your data engineering expertise with practical skills in real-time data handling and event streaming using Confluent Kafka. This course offers direct, hands-on experience in setting up and managing Kafka clusters, connecting to diverse data sources, and building robust data pipelines for modern applications.
Throughout this course, you'll explore the industry-specific applications of and delve into various features and functionalities.
By the end of this course, you will be able to:
- Know the architecture of Kafka and Confluent.
- Explain the importance of Kafka Connect used to connect to other data sources.
- Assess the capabilities of producers for publishing data records and consumers for retrieving data.
- Applying concepts of Kafka to manage data.
- Interpret replication and Kafka streams on Confluent.
- Explore Kafka's full data handling capabilities on Confluent.
This course is suited for freshers, IT professionals, data architects, and project managers looking to advance in streaming data and event-driven architecture. Basic understanding of RDBMS and data management will be useful but is not mandatory.
Gain the confidence and technical skillset to architect, manage, and scale real-time data solutions with Confluent Kafka.
In this module, you will learn about the importance of Confluent Kafka and it's emergence in handling data. Set up a confluent account for creating topics, and partitions for handling data in clusters.
Inclus
21 vidéos7 lectures4 devoirs2 sujets de discussion
Afficher les informations sur le contenu du module
21 vidéos•Total 98 minutes
Course Introduction•4 minutes
The Coming of Big Data•6 minutes
What is Big Data Analytics•6 minutes
Challenges in Real Time Data•5 minutes
Introduction to Kafka•4 minutes
Kafka Features and Fundamentals•6 minutes
Kafka Components•6 minutes
Introduction to Confluent•7 minutes
Creating a Confluent Account - Basic Configuration•5 minutes
Creating a Confluent Account - Installing CLI•4 minutes
Creating a Confluent Account - Configuration Commands•3 minutes
Confluent Architecture•7 minutes
Creating Clusters•4 minutes
Managing Cluster Operations•4 minutes
Kafka Applications•3 minutes
Confluent - Topics•6 minutes
Setting up Producers and Consumer•5 minutes
Consuming Messages •4 minutes
Confluent - Partitions•6 minutes
Confluent - Brokers•3 minutes
Summary of Getting Started with Confluent•2 minutes
7 lectures•Total 105 minutes
Welcome to Using Kafka on Confluent•10 minutes
How to Use Discussion Forums?•5 minutes
Getting Started with Confluent Platform•15 minutes
Overview of Kafka•20 minutes
Kafka Basics on Confluent Platform•20 minutes
Managing and Setting up Confluent Kafka•25 minutes
Kafka Broker and Controller Configuration•10 minutes
4 devoirs•Total 16 minutes
Knowledge Check: Getting Started with Confluent•10 minutes
Practice Quiz: Big Data and Kafka on Confluent•2 minutes
Practice Quiz: Installation and Setting up Confluent•2 minutes
Practice Quiz: Configuring Confluent Environment•2 minutes
2 sujets de discussion•Total 20 minutes
Introduce Yourself•10 minutes
Have you Worked on Apache Kafka Before?•10 minutes
Kafka Operations and Core Concepts
Module 2•3 heures à terminer
Détails du module
In this module, Learn to manage data through core operations prevalent in Kafka. Create data ingestion models with consumers and data creation models with producers to handle large clusters of data
Inclus
34 vidéos3 lectures6 devoirs1 sujet de discussion
Afficher les informations sur le contenu du module
34 vidéos•Total 130 minutes
What are Producers?•4 minutes
What are Consumers?•3 minutes
Consumer with Python - Description•4 minutes
Consumer with Python - Setup•3 minutes
Consumer with Python - Operations•4 minutes
Consumer with Python - Consuming Messages•3 minutes
Summary: Kafka Operations and Core Concepts•2 minutes
3 lectures•Total 35 minutes
Kafka Producers and Consumers•10 minutes
Kafka Connect Single Message Transform Reference for Confluent Platform•15 minutes
Overview of SQL•10 minutes
6 devoirs•Total 20 minutes
Knowledge Check: Kafka Core Operations•10 minutes
Practice Quiz: Kafka Producers and Consumers•2 minutes
Practice Quiz: Kafka Connect•2 minutes
Practice Quiz: Kafka Streams•2 minutes
Practice Quiz: SQL•2 minutes
Practice Quiz: Replication and Fault Tolerance•2 minutes
1 sujet de discussion•Total 5 minutes
How can schema registry help in confluent?•5 minutes
Kafka Security and Monitoring
Module 3•4 heures à terminer
Détails du module
In the third week of the course, learners will learn to secure data in Kafka while monitoring data for inconsistencies. They will also integrate data mesh principles in Kafka, which offers organizations a scalable and resilient foundation for decentralized data management and processing.
Inclus
6 vidéos2 lectures3 devoirs
Afficher les informations sur le contenu du module
6 vidéos•Total 19 minutes
Introduction to Kafka Security•4 minutes
Schema Management and Subjects•3 minutes
Data Mesh•4 minutes
Data Mesh Architecture•3 minutes
Kafka Health and Cluster Performance•4 minutes
Summary: Security and Data Mesh•2 minutes
2 lectures•Total 35 minutes
Encryption and Authentication•10 minutes
Best Practices for Kafka in Confluent•25 minutes
3 devoirs•Total 192 minutes
Knowledge Check: Security and Monitoring•10 minutes
Practice Quiz: Security in Confluent•180 minutes
Practice Quiz: Data Mesh•2 minutes
Course Project
Module 4•1 heure à terminer
Détails du module
This module is designed to assess an individual on the various concepts and teachings covered in this course. Evaluate your knowledge with a comprehensive graded quiz on Confluent.
Inclus
1 vidéo1 lecture1 devoir1 sujet de discussion
Afficher les informations sur le contenu du module
1 vidéo•Total 2 minutes
Course Summary: Kafka on Confluent•2 minutes
1 lecture•Total 10 minutes
Project: Kafka Processing on Confluent•10 minutes
1 devoir•Total 20 minutes
Knowledge Check: Using Kafka on Confluent•20 minutes
Edureka is an online education platform focused on delivering high-quality learning to working professionals. We have the
highest course completion rate in the industry and we strive to create an online ecosystem for our global learners to equip
themselves with industry-relevant skills in today’s cutting edge technologies.
OK
Pour quelles raisons les étudiants sur Coursera nous choisissent-ils pour leur carrière ?
Felipe M.
Étudiant(e) depuis 2018
’Pouvoir suivre des cours à mon rythme à été une expérience extraordinaire. Je peux apprendre chaque fois que mon emploi du temps me le permet et en fonction de mon humeur.’
Jennifer J.
Étudiant(e) depuis 2020
’J'ai directement appliqué les concepts et les compétences que j'ai appris de mes cours à un nouveau projet passionnant au travail.’
Larry W.
Étudiant(e) depuis 2021
’Lorsque j'ai besoin de cours sur des sujets que mon université ne propose pas, Coursera est l'un des meilleurs endroits où se rendre.’
Chaitanya A.
’Apprendre, ce n'est pas seulement s'améliorer dans son travail : c'est bien plus que cela. Coursera me permet d'apprendre sans limites.’
Using Kafka on Confluent course offers comprehensive insights into the full potential of Kafka functionalities hosted on Confluent cloud platform. This course is designed to empower learners with the knowledge and skills needed to scale applications with robust capabilities for real-time data processing and event streaming.
Who is this course designed for?
This course caters to a diverse audience, embracing those new to the field as Freshers. Database Administrators and Developers will enhance their skills in real time data processing, while Kafka Developers will gain insights into seamless stream processing.
Do I need prior experience with Apache Kafka
Prior working experience with Database management and Apache Kafka is advantageous, offering a valuable foundation for this course. However, it is important to note that possessing proficiency in these concepts is not obligatory.
What is the duration of this course?
This course is designed to span approximately four weeks each week comprising of roughly 2 - 3 hours each, encompassing a diverse range of learning materials and activities. Throughout this course, learners will engage with various educational resources, including video content on Kafka hosted on Confluent Platform, reading materials to deepen understanding, graded quizzes to assess comprehension, and thought-provoking discussion prompts to encourage collaborative learning and critical thinking.
Do I need to have Confluent web service subscription?
Yes, you will need a Confluent web subscription for this course. You can obtain a 30-day trial of Confluent using an email account and a credit/debit card. This subscription is essential for accessing the features Confluent offers.
Do I need prior Kafka or programming experience?
No prior experience is required. The course starts with foundational concepts, making it beginner-friendly.
What is the outcome after completing this course?
By the end of the course, you’ll be equipped to design, secure, and manage Kafka-based streaming solutions using Confluent, preparing you for data engineering and real-time analytics roles.
When will I have access to the lectures and assignments?
To access the course materials, assignments and to earn a Certificate, you will need to purchase the Certificate experience when you enroll in a course. You can try a Free Trial instead, or apply for Financial Aid. The course may offer 'Full Course, No Certificate' instead. This option lets you see all course materials, submit required assessments, and get a final grade. This also means that you will not be able to purchase a Certificate experience.
What will I get if I purchase the Certificate?
When you purchase a Certificate you get access to all course materials, including graded assignments. Upon completing the course, your electronic Certificate will be added to your Accomplishments page - from there, you can print your Certificate or add it to your LinkedIn profile.
Is financial aid available?
Yes. In select learning programs, you can apply for financial aid or a scholarship if you can’t afford the enrollment fee. If fin aid or scholarship is available for your learning program selection, you’ll find a link to apply on the description page.